Overview: New Milford Public Schools are set to heighten alumni engagement through an innovative digital platform named “Pulse,” as discussed in detail at the recent school board meeting. The platform is designed to foster a robust alumni community that contributes to the school’s development, offering mentorship and career guidance to current students. In addition to the “Pulse” presentation, the meeting covered several critical agenda items, including changes to the school calendar, the approval of various educational programs and staffing, and the remembrance of a former vice principal.

Overview: In a development at the recent Leon County Council meeting, the council members passed an ordinance amendment designed to regulate solicitation on private property, while also making substantial strides towards the expansion of broadband services in rural areas. These two topics were among the most impactful discussed during the session.

Overview: In a recent Bayonne School Board meeting, the Board made decisions regarding the amendment to a shared services agreement, the implementation of a therapy dog program, and adjustments to the school calendar and graduation date. The meeting, which saw the absence of several trustees including Miriam Bechay, Lisa Burke, and Vice President Hector Gonzalez, proceeded with a quorum to address these matters.

Overview: In a recent session, the Doral City Council encountered discussions surrounding the appointment of a new interim City Attorney, with concerns over potential conflicts of interest and the appropriateness of considering a candidate’s personal views. The meeting, which also included debates about the order of agenda items, the appointment of an interim City Manager, and the formation of a search committee for a permanent City Manager, was marked by disagreements that ultimately led to a motion to adjourn.

Overview: The Readington School Board recently convened to tackle various issues, including the detailed presentation of the 2024-2025 school year budget, the resignation of board member Christina Napoli, and the appointment of Dr. Jonathan Moss as the new principal of Hollen Brook School. The meeting, which spanned several departments and initiatives, also included discussions on conflicts of interest, the ethics commission’s advisory opinion, and the proposed expansion of the district’s solar energy systems.
